#6e5340 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#6e5340 is composed of 43.1% red, 32.5% green and 25.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 24.5% magenta, 41.8% yellow and 56.9% black. It has a hue angle of 24.8 degrees, a saturation of 26.4% and a lightness of 34.1%. #6e5340 color hex could be obtained by blending #dca680 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666633.

Shades and Tints of #6e5340

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0b0806 is the darkest color, while #fefefd is the lightest one.

Tones of #6e5340

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#5a5654 is the less saturated color, while #aa4904 is the most saturated one.
